Output 62f2b872422d9004e5b398e689f60fdea83f374b70fdfdc4990ef13d08f0062e:0

value
13502
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 721418ccd4b6a52ab3d6663b5e18f2bc256b90570b63a8a15529f3ff542c7862
address
bc1pwg2p3nx5k6jj4v7kvca4ux8jhsjkhyzhpd363g2498el74pv0p3qwjketv
transaction
62f2b872422d9004e5b398e689f60fdea83f374b70fdfdc4990ef13d08f0062e
confirmations
129539
spent
true